Each has a different form and these avatars are meant to re-establish the dharma, the path of righteousness when humanity is threatened by evil. Dasavatharam (ten avatars) are the 10 incarnations of Lord Vishnu. The Dasavatharam as the main piece of today’s margam brings out all the important facets of a dancer such as footwork, expressions and endurance. This pivotal piece in the Bharathanatyam repertoire is one of Natyacharya S Aravindan’s crowned jewel compositions. This Shabdam elaborates the key stories from the life of Lord Ayyappan, from how he was born as the son of Mohini (female version of lord Vishnu and Lord Shiva – hence the name Hari-Hara-Suthan), the King of Pandalam finding him with a bell around his neck in the woods, Ayyappan as a young boy going to the forest to fetch tigress’ milk for the queen of Pandalam and finally renouncing all worldly pleasures and taking a vow of celibacy and making Sabarimala his home.

In Shabdam, emotions are withheld at the beginning, thereafter, when the dancer has clarified herself, they are released in a measured and disciplined manner. Each stanza can contain a different story or a continuation of one single story. The song (saahityam) usually has different stanzas and they are separated out by simple Korvais (nritta steps). Shabdam is a Bharatanatyam piece in which the Expressions (or Abhinaya) are introduced for the first time in the repertoire.
